// Calendar sync conflict fix for the Plannerly <-> Orbitide bridge.
// Recurring events edited on both sides produced duplicate instances;
// we now resolve by last-write-wins on the Orbitide etag. Reviewer:
// note the idempotency header on every PUT — without it the Meridale
// test tenant doubles events again. Client below hits the internal
// sync coordinator directly and authenticates with the key that
// follows on the next line.

gateway credential: zpat7_wu4aBVX

Hi team,

Before I hand off the 3.2 release, please note the humidity sensor drift reported on Verdana controllers in the Elmbrook trial site. Drift exceeds 4% after roughly ten days of continuous operation; firmware 3.2.1 adds an automatic recalibration cycle every 72 hours. Support should advise growers to install 3.2.1 and trigger a manual recalibration once. The hotfix bundle must be verified before distribution, so I'm including the signing key used for the 3.2.1 packages below.

release key, fahof-yagap: bky3_m5d

Context: Ardenfell line margins slipped three points over two quarters. Drivers: input steel costs, aggressive discounting at the Westmoor branch, and a stale price book. Proposal: uplift list prices four percent, tighten discount authority to regional level, sunset the two lowest-margin SKUs. Risk: volume loss at Halverton accounts, estimated under two percent. Decision requested at Thursday's review. Modelling assumptions are in the appendix pack. The commercial reasoning leadership wants kept close is noted directly below.

board note of tajop-yajof: The finance team signed off on a budget of $77.6 million for Project Pramir.

Subject: Export retries — new point of contact

Hi plugin folks,

Quick heads-up: ownership of the retry logic for failed exports in the Fernwheel SDK has shifted teams. If your plugin sees stuck export jobs or weird backoff behavior, there's a new go-to person. Flag anything odd before the next release window. Direct all retry questions to the name below.

named custodian: Tamys Rusdor Tamix